Bio
A band sounding like no other, Detroits Rescue bring a potent mix of intricate guitars, start/stop breaks, personal vocals to the mini-LP "Flamingo Minutes", the bands third release in as many years.
Recorded with longtime producer Mark Haines (ARCHERS OF LOAF, RAINER MARIA) at Smart Studios in Madison, the band has been able to take a break from their relentless touring and focus on the intricacies of their new material. While Rescues youthful restlessness share a likeness to Braid, their blending of complicated song structures and heavy choruses have been known to bring comparisons to Cursive and At the Drive-In.
Rescue began as a side project in the late months of the year 2000, but after noticeable praise, the band quickly took top priority over each members respective previous endeavors. In the mere 3 years since their inception the band has completed nearly a dozen tours in the US and Canada, released one EP & one full length (recently re-issued by Forge Again Records as a double disc with bonus rarities), a split 7 and built a fiercely loyal fan-base from their unrelenting live performances and the constant months spent in the van touring.
"Flamingo Minutes" is a proof that Rescue possesses a sense of importance and urgency found in so few bands.
